Birmingham City Player Ratings vs Millwall: Iwata, Roberts, and Stansfield Shine in 4-0 Victory

Birmingham City delivered a commanding performance with a 4-0 victory over Millwall at St Andrew’s @ Knighthead Park on Tuesday night, marking their second 4-goal haul in just four days.

Goals from Paik Seung-ho, Demarai Gray, Alex Cochrane, and Jay Stansfield sealed the emphatic win against a Millwall side that came into the match sitting fourth in the table.

Right from the start, Tommy Doyle set the tone by winning possession early and unleashing a shot narrowly wide, while goalkeeper James Beadle made a crucial save to keep Blues in control. The hosts struck first when Patrick Roberts’ cross found Paik Seung-ho in space, and the midfielder curled a precise left-footed shot into the far corner.

Buoyed by the opener, Birmingham intensified their pressure and doubled their lead before halftime. A gifted pass from Wes Harding set Jay Stansfield in motion, who combined cleverly with Marvin Ducksch to assist Demarai Gray’s composed finish. The two-goal lead was a fair reflection of Birmingham’s dominance in the first half.

Just five minutes into the second half, Alex Cochrane fired in a spectacular volley after a partial clearance, catching Millwall’s goalkeeper Max Crocombe off guard. The Blues continued to play fluid, attacking football with captain Christoph Klarer coming close to scoring from distance.

The fourth goal came in the 66th minute with Stansfield making it seven goals for the season. A slick exchange on the edge of the box ended with Keshi Anderson feeding Stansfield, who slipped past a defender before slotting home confidently.

Kyogo Furuhashi, however, was denied by a stubborn Millwall defense and Crocombe in a couple of promising one-on-one chances, but the overall picture remains positive after back-to-back dominant 4-0 wins for Birmingham City.

Player Ratings:

James Beadle – 7
Confident in goal with smart saves, instrumental in maintaining the clean sheet.

Tomoki Iwata – 9
Outstanding performance with relentless runs and excellent positioning, instrumental in the buildup to the fourth goal.

Phil Neumann – 7.5
Steadied the defense with solid physicality and improved passing distribution.

Christoph Klarer – 8
Dominated defensively and posed a threat on set-pieces, nearly scoring himself.

Alex Cochrane – 8
Scored a brilliant volley and continues to grow into a reliable Championship left-back.

Tommy Doyle – 8.5
Energetic and combative in midfield, setting the early tone for the team’s aggression.

Paik Seung-ho – 8
Delivered another classy finish, proving crucial to Birmingham’s attacking threat.

Patrick Roberts – 9
Creative and direct, providing key assists and linking play seamlessly.

Jay Stansfield – 9
Busy and effective upfront, adding both a goal and an assist to his season tally.

Demarai Gray – 8
Dynamic and inventive on the wing, consistently involved in attacking movements.

Marvin Ducksch – 8.5
A classy operator whose clever passes helped unlock Millwall’s defense.

Substitutes:

Kyogo Furuhashi – 6
Unlucky not to score but created chances and showed persistence.

Keshi Anderson – 7
Smart substitutions with intelligent passing leading to a goal.

Overall, Birmingham City showcased a thrilling brand of football, with several players standing out in a comprehensive team performance against Millwall.
